Health Canada Controlled Substances Regulations Info Sessions

The Controlled Substances Regulations come into force on October 1, 2026, and will replace the Narcotic Control Regulations, Parts G and J of the Food and Drug Regulations and the Benzodiazepine and Other Targeted Substances Regulations.

Health Canada’s Controlled Substances Program will be providing information sessions on the relevant changes that impact those working in community pharmacies, specifically pharmacists, pharmacy technicians, and pharmacy managers. You can register for a session by using the links below.

Note that these information sessions are focused specifically on the community pharmacy setting. We will not be addressing hospital or other specialized pharmacy settings at this time.
